English
Etymology
From Hokkien, Cantonese, and Mandarin 哦 (ò).
Pronunciation
- (Singapore) IPA(key): [ɔ̞˧˨], [ɔ̞˨], (dragged out, sarcastic or when the speaker finally understands something) [ɔ̞ːː˧˦˧]
Interjection
orh
- (Singapore, colloquial, mildly dismissive) Oh, OK; expression of understanding or acknowledgment.
- 2019 April 25, Gemma Iso, quoting Kethlyn Gayatiri Koh, “Netizen ‘defends’ Nicholas Lim and says “Why do people enjoy playing God, in deciding what is enough?””, in theindependent.sg[1]:
- We are basically aunties on the “orh hor” bandwagon who name and shame.
Usage notes
Rarely used in written contexts.
